在TP安卓版的实际使用场景中,“待区块确认”往往是用户最直观的状态反馈之一。它并不只是UI上的等待提示,更是链上共识、网络传播、验证策略与安全机制共同作用的结果。为了帮助用户理解这一过程,本文从高可用性、合约历史、专家见识、创新科技模式、孤块与密码保护六个维度进行综合分析,并给出可操作的思考框架。
一、高可用性:让“等待确认”变得可预期
高可用性并不等同于“立刻确认”,而是强调系统在异常网络、节点波动、链上拥堵情况下仍能保持服务稳定、错误可恢复、状态可追踪。对TP安卓版而言,“待区块确认”的关键在于:
1)状态一致性:客户端需要能稳定展示交易从“已广播”到“已进入候选”再到“已确认”的阶段。即使出现网络抖动,也不应将同一交易错误地反复置入不同阶段。
2)多路径查询:当本地或单个RPC节点出现延迟时,客户端应支持多节点轮询或并行查询,确保确认状态不会“卡死”。
3)超时与重试策略:恰当的超时(避免过度等待)与重试(避免误判失败)是高可用的核心。尤其在移动网络环境下,固定超时可能导致误差,需要随网络质量动态调整。
二、合约历史:待确认不等于“永远不确定”

合约历史记录(合约调用轨迹、状态变更、事件日志)在“待区块确认”的体验中扮演了第二层保障:用户关心的不只是交易是否被确认,还关心其是否最终改变了链上状态。
1)可验证的历史:当交易进入链上后,合约事件日志与状态根(或等价的数据承诺)将提供可追溯的依据。即使客户端短暂丢失本地缓存,仍可通过合约地址与交易哈希进行二次验证。
2)链上与链下一致性:有些应用会在交易广播后先进行“乐观UI”。但合约历史能帮助判断“乐观结果”是否最终兑现,从而减少用户对状态错觉的疑虑。
3)重放与审计:合约历史为审计与重放提供基础。对开发者而言,历史能用于定位“确认延迟”与“回滚风险”发生的具体阶段。
三、专家见识:用共识视角解释等待
从共识机制角度,“待区块确认”的本质是:交易已被网络接收,但尚未达到最终性要求或尚在分叉解析窗口内。
1)确认次数与最终性:不同链对“确认”的定义不同。某些系统以区块高度/确认深度判断;另一些则结合投票权重或最终性证据。客户端提示应与链的最终性模型一致,避免“确认了但又被重组”的认知落差。
2)交易费用与打包概率:专家通常建议从交易费率/优先级看“确认时长”。在拥堵场景下,费用不足会显著增加“待确认”的时间。
3)传播与可见性:很多等待并非“链上没收到”,而是“没被当前打包者看到”。多节点传播策略与广播时机会影响被纳入候选区块的概率。
四、创新科技模式:把等待做成“可感知的能力”
真正的创新不是让等待消失,而是把等待变成可理解、可控、可交互的体验。
1)自适应确认面板:TP安卓版可以根据网络状况动态展示“预估确认区间”“候选处理节点”“当前队列长度”等指标(若链上提供)。
2)事件驱动而非轮询:与其固定间隔查询,不如利用区块头订阅、交易回执推送或轻量索引器事件,降低延迟与功耗。
3)智能故障切换:当某些节点返回异常(延迟飙升、数据不一致)时,客户端可自动切换到其他可信来源,同时保留历史证据供用户或开发者排查。
4)隐私友好模式:在移动端,创新可以同时关注安全与可用性,例如减少不必要的链上元数据暴露,采用必要的加密通道与最小化请求。

五、孤块:理解“短暂存在”与“最终被认可”的差别
孤块(Orphan/Uncle Blocks)的存在说明:在分布式网络里,多个竞争区块可能在短时间内同时出现,最终只有一条分支被主链采纳。
1)为何会出现孤块:网络延迟、传播速度差异、矿工/验证者出块时间窗口等都可能导致多个区块竞争。
2)对“待区块确认”的影响:当交易被包含在某个分叉区块中但该分叉未被主链采用,交易会从“疑似已确认”回到“待确认”。因此客户端必须区分“已包含但未最终确认”。
3)处理策略:
- 以确认深度或最终性证据为准;
- 对回滚风险进行提示;
- 使用链上事件与重组检测来更新状态,而不是只依赖本地缓存。
六、密码保护:让安全机制贯穿整个确认链路
“待区块确认”阶段同样需要密码保护,防止中间环节的篡改、窃听与伪造。
1)传输安全:客户端与节点之间应采用加密通道(如TLS或链路层安全),避免交易内容、签名或地址信息被窃听。
2)签名不可否认与完整性:交易签名是安全根。客户端在展示状态前,可校验交易哈希与签名对应关系,确保本地签名未被替换。
3)密钥管理:移动端要重点考虑私钥/助记词的存储与使用。
- 优先使用安全硬件或受保护的密钥库;
- 设置生物识别/PIN二次验证;
- 对备份与导出进行风险提示。
4)防重放与参数绑定:在交易签名时引入链标识、nonce与域分离等机制,降低跨链重放与参数篡改风险。
结语:把“待区块确认”从等待变成确定
TP安卓版的“待区块确认”不是单点故障,而是共识、传播、确认深度、合约状态可追溯性与安全机制共同作用的结果。通过高可用策略让状态稳定可控;依靠合约历史实现可验证审计;从专家视角理解最终性与拥堵概率;用创新模式提升可感知体验;正确处理孤块导致的分叉与重组;并在密码保护链路上保障传输、签名与密钥安全,用户体验才能从“等一等”升级为“知道在发生什么”。
评论
LunaHash
把“待确认”讲清楚了:高可用不是秒回,而是可追踪、可恢复、可解释。
小鹿比特
孤块那段写得很到位,终于理解为什么有时包含了又要再等等。
CipherWander
密码保护贯穿链路很重要,尤其移动端的密钥库与传输加密。
Aria链上
合约历史=第二层证据,这思路挺实用,能减少“乐观UI”的误导感。
ByteAtlas
创新科技模式那部分像是把等待做成仪表盘,而不是转圈圈。
橘子协议员
专家见识用最终性模型解释“确认次数”的差异,读完就不焦虑了。